Apps

You use the Applications settings

menu to view details about the

applications installed on your

phone, manage their data, force

them to stop, and to set whether

you want to permit installation

of applications that you obtain

from websites and email. Tap the

Downloaded, Running or All tabs

to view information about your

installed apps.

PERSONAL

Accounts & sync

Use the Accounts & sync

settings menu to add, remove,

and manage your Google

TM

and

other supported accounts. You

also use these settings to control

how and whether all applications

send, receive, and sync data on

their own schedules and whether

all applications can synchronize

user data automatically. Gmail

TM

,

Calendar, and other applications

may also have their own settings

to control how they synchronize

data; see the sections on those

applications for details. Slide

to the right to enable adding

account or sync. Touch

ADD

ACCOUNT to add new account.

Location services

Use the Location services menu

to set your preferences for using

and sharing your location when

you search for information and

use location-based applications,

such as Maps.
Google’s location service -

Checkmark to use information

from Wi-Fi and mobile networks

to determine your approximate

location, used while searching

in Google Maps and other

applications. When you checkmark

this option, you’re asked whether

you consent to sharing your

location anonymously with

Google’s location service.
